This group exhibition brings together over 100 artists working in mixed media to explore the expressive possibilities that emerge through combination, layering, and material dialogue. Process often remains visible, materials retain their presence, and meaning arises through tension, accumulation, and transformation.
Together, these works celebrate the rich history of mixed media artwork. From contemporary practice to prehistoric art, mixed media has been an integral part of artistic expression. Indeed, many of the earliest cave paintings were mixed media artworks. They combined incisions on stone with mineral pigments, animal fat, charcoal, and clay. When modern artists, such as Odilon Redon and Hannah Höch, created mixed media works, they built upon a long tradition.
Eureka! celebrates the rich heritage and creative depth of mixed media.
